I am responding back to my own posting, this is strange I've never
done this before.  I want to clarify my last posting to avoid the
already started stampead to the panic switch.  Rev 5.5.02 is DEFINITELY
worth going to, even given afew minor inconviences that we've
experienced.  Please note that it is still a 'beta' release:

1.	We can not rlogin without a request for a password.

2.	The 'chown' command is in the wrong location.

3.	I have a buggy fortran code which hangs a process up and 
will not die (easily).  It may be unrelated to the new release though.

On the good side, the system hasn't crashed yet.  Power to Alliant!
